  • You can get decriptions of the events and even links to organizations online. Your vets office may know of local trainers. When I was in TX the lady who taught my first two basenjis basic obedience held her classes outside in a park. Nearly every community has someone who advertises classes and training in basic obedience. Obedience is normally a requirement before going into rally or agility as both you and the dog have to know the various turns and commands. Here in Missouri I take classes with our local kennel club at my vets building for rally. Unfortunately there are no agility classes within an hour of my location right now so we are not competing in agility.

  • Lots of TX coursing coming up. 6-7 Nov ASFA/AKC Cat Springs, 13 14 Nov AKC Lc in Wylie, 26-28 Nov ASFA in Decatur, 11-12 Dec ASFA in Waller,18-19 Dec AKC in Cat Springs and 31 Dec - 2 Jan ASFA/AKC in Cat Springs. We will be at the Wylie and Decatur events for sure and possibly the end of the yr event in Cat Springs if my whippet is not in season then. TX coursing runs Mar - May and Oct-Dec due to the heat.
